Output 532951b7832b503578e11ebb4c3be0818538882ca474ed1bd149a2ef7c5d0ef7:0

value
20524462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80e495323925aba7d3296775f38df5897dcdcffd OP_EQUAL
address
MKegZCJZcwwbMFdP5jcESMJeRsMPffRn7f
transaction
532951b7832b503578e11ebb4c3be0818538882ca474ed1bd149a2ef7c5d0ef7
spent
true